A team of St. Margaret’s Upper School students used what they have been learning in the EDGE Lab to work on a special service learning project. Through a non-profit organization, E-nabling The Future, the students used 3-D printing technology to build a mechanical hand for a young girl. The team of students presented the hand to seven-year-old Jazmyn Bueno right before the Christmas Break.
